WebWhat is the difference between a black bird, crow, and raven? While all three bird species have black feathers, they have distinct physical traits that set them apart. Crows are smaller than ravens and have a more pointed beak and tail. Ravens have a heavier and more robust beak and tail. Additionally, ravens have a distinctive croaking call ... WebMar 12, 2024 · One significant difference between these two birds is their vocalization. Crows make a series of very loud caws, while blackbirds produce a melodious squee followed by a rhythmic gurgle. Lifespan.
